**1. A nurse is assessing a client who is 2
hours postpartum after a vaginal delivery.
The client’s fundus is firm, midline, and at
the level of the umbilicus. Lochia rubra is
, moderate. The client reports dizziness and
appears pale. Vital signs show BP 86/54
mmHg, HR 124/min, and RR 20/min. Which
of the following should the nurse do
first?**
- **A) Check the perineum and under the
client for hidden bleeding.**
- B) Increase the IV fluids to restore
circulating volume.
- C) Notify the provider of suspected
postpartum hemorrhage.
- D) Administer oxygen via face mask at 10
L/min.
**Correct Answer: A**
